Our verdict is Likely benign. The variant received -3 ACMG points: 0P and 3B. BP4_ModerateBP6
The NM_000384.3(APOB):c.13181T>C(p.Val4394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000423 in 1,613,872 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Synonymous variant affecting the same amino acid position (i.e. V4394V) has been classified as Likely benign.

not specified Uncertain:1
Variant identified in a genome or exome case(s) and assessed due to predicted null impact of the variant or pathogenic assertions in the literature or databases. Disclaimer: This variant has not undergone full assessment. The following are preliminary notes: 2 papers from HGMD. Fochier 2005 (16250003) detected variant in 1 individual with FH but no additional information. Huijgen 2010 (20506408) found that this variant doesn't segregate with hypercholesterolemia (LDL levels) in 6 families vs non-carriers. Low freq in ExAC. -
